## Who to ping: slow autocomplete index

If the Birchline autocomplete index is lagging (suggestions taking >400ms, or stale entries showing up), it's almost always the nightly rebuild falling behind. Don't restart the indexer yourself — that makes the backlog worse. The owning team is Typeahead Guild; Priya runs point this quarter and usually replies fast during the eng sync window. For anything index-related, drop a note to the guild inbox below.

billing contact of bawep-fawif = fenath_zorael@nelvrocorp.corp

14:22 — The Pavello kiosk watchdog began force-restarting the shell app every 90 seconds after the heartbeat endpoint started returning 503s. Field units in the Crestvale pilot went into a reboot loop; signage froze mid-transaction. On-call disabled the watchdog remotely at 14:31, restoring service. For rollback planning, we confirmed the affected fleet was running the build recorded below.

session token of kahog-bahif = htk9_f63daec35

Finance Review Summary — Retirement of the Corvale Series

The Corvale instrument line will be retired over two quarters. Remaining obligations to fabricator Penwright Tooling total a manageable sum, and inventory write-downs fall within the reserve established last year. Margin drag disappears from Q2 onward, improving the division's blended rate. Dale Arniston reviewed the figures. The confidential planning note appears directly below.

board note of fajop-tagaf: Headcount on the Gilion team goes from 66 to 130 by the end of April. Gross margin on Gilion came in at 20 percent against a plan of 42 percent.